Abstract

In this paper we give an overview of different approaches to reduce the influence of the interferometric crosstalk in a Passive Optical Network employing Wavelength Division Multiplexing (WDM-PON) and a Reflective Semiconductor Optical Amplifier-based (RSOA) transceiver in the Optical Network Unit (ONU). Key advantages and disadvantages of each method are given.
